Grab Philippines and motorcycle taxi platform MOVE IT have partnered with AXA Philippines and PhilPacific Insurance Brokers & Managers Inc. (Philinsure) to provide free life insurance to top-performing partners.
Grab Philippines country head Ronald Roda said Thursday the initiative expands existing insurance coverage for partners engaged in ride bookings or deliveries — offering enhanced financial security and healthcare access.
“We believe that the hardworking individuals who move our cities and communities forward every day deserve more than just livelihood — they deserve security, protection, and peace of mind,” Roda said.
“Through this partnership, we are strengthening the gig economy by ensuring that our driver-partners receive fair recognition for their contributions while also having access to protections that help them navigate life’s uncertainties.”
The partnership with AXA Philippines and Philinsure ensures that tens of thousands of top-performing drivers receive free insurance coverage valued at up to P1 million, covering life insurance, accidental insurance, disability benefits and terminal illness protection.
“At AXA Philippines, we believe that financial protection should be accessible to everyone, most especially the hardworking Grab and MOVE IT driver-partners who keep our cities moving,” AXA Philippines CEO Ayman Kandil said.
Grab was the first on-demand platform in the Philippines to provide free life insurance for top-performing drivers and delivery partners in 2016.
MOVE IT launched a similar initiative under Ka-MOVE IT Rewards in 2023, extending support to its rider partners.
